Yoshi’s Island™ 2 (temporary name)

Format: Nintendo DS™
Launch Date: Q4 2006
ESRB: RP (Rating Pending)
Game Type: Platformer
Accessories: TBA
Players: TBA
Developer: Nintendo

KEY INFORMATION

• Return to the colorful wilds of Yoshi’s Island in a new platforming adventure for Nintendo DS.
• Saddle up for adventure. This time, Baby Mario™, Baby Donkey Kong® and Baby Peach are along for the ride – and each one gives Yoshi™ access to unique powers while they cling to his back.
• Thanks to the power of Nintendo DS, all of the lush vistas and perilous paths of Yoshi’s Island span two screens.

Game storyline: A mysterious floating island has suddenly appeared over peaceful Yoshi’s Island. Soon after its arrival, a gaggle of kids vanishes from the island school. Thankfully, Baby Mario, Baby Peach and Baby Donkey Kong manage to avoid being kidnapped. Now, Yoshi and the three young superstars must set out on a wild and colorful quest to rescue the kids and investigate the ominous island hovering overhead.
